Career path
**Environmental and Sustainability Management Career Roles**
| **Career Role** |
**Job Description** |
**Industry Relevance** |
| Sustainability Consultant |
Assesses and develops strategies to minimize environmental impact and promote sustainability in organizations. |
High demand in industries such as finance, retail, and manufacturing. |
| Environmental Manager |
Develops and implements environmental policies and procedures to minimize environmental impact. |
Key role in industries such as manufacturing, construction, and energy. |
| Renewable Energy Engineer |
Designs and develops renewable energy systems, such as solar and wind power. |
High demand in industries such as energy, construction, and manufacturing. |
| Green Building Architect |
Designs and develops sustainable buildings and communities. |
Key role in industries such as construction, architecture, and urban planning. |
| Climate Change Analyst |
Analyzes and develops strategies to mitigate the impacts of climate change. |
High demand in industries such as finance, government, and non-profit. |
